Paxton, Mass. – August 30, 2024 – A hat trick by first-year
Rosie Turbett (Wallingford, Conn.) in the span of less than five minutes powered the Springfield College women's soccer team to a 5-0 win at Anna Maria College to open the 2024 campaign. The Pride are now 1-0 on the season for the third consecutive year.
After a scoreless first 45 minutes of play, the Pride broke the draw when Turbett finished a pass from
Kate Minoudis (Columbia, Conn.) in the 61st minute marking her first collegiate goal. Turbett finished the hat trick just 4:24 later with goals off passes from both
Jen Walker (Webster, Mass.) and
Kristina Kyle (Watertown, Conn.).
Turbett's hat trick is the first for Springfield since 2021 when Kaleigh Dale accomplished the feat against Wheaton College on October 20. Additionally, in the national record books, Turbett's hat trick is the 14th fastest in Division III women's soccer history.
After Turbett's string of goals,
Natalia Mottura (Scarsdale, N.Y.) made it a 4-0 advantage for Springfield when she finished a pass from
Maddie Daigneault (Watertown, Conn.) in the 72nd minute before
Mia Salmon's (Arlington, Va.) first collegiate goal with under a minute to play concluded the five goal second half for the Pride.
As a team, Springfield outshot Anna Maria by a 69-0 margin and took ten corner kicks on the night.
Springfield will open its home slate on Wednesday, September 4 against crosstown rival Western New England at 7:00 pm.
